import SwiftUI
|
|
|
|
/// Metrics used across the entire onboarding flow.
|
|
@available(iOS 14.0, *)
|
|
struct OnboardingMetrics {
|
|
static let maxContentWidth: CGFloat = 600
|
|
static let maxContentHeight: CGFloat = 750
|
|
|
|
/// The padding used between the top of the main content and the navigation bar.
|
|
static let topPaddingToNavigationBar: CGFloat = 16
|
|
/// The padding used between the footer and the bottom of the view.
|
|
static let actionButtonBottomPadding: CGFloat = 24
|
|
/// The width/height used for the main icon shown in most of the screens.
|
|
static let iconSize: CGFloat = 90
|
|
|
|
/// The padding used to the top of the view for breaker screens that don't have a navigation bar.
|
|
static let breakerScreenTopPadding: CGFloat = 80
|
|
static let breakerScreenIconBottomPadding: CGFloat = 42
|
|
|
|
/// The height to use for top/bottom spacers to pad the views to fit the `maxContentHeight`.
|
|
static func spacerHeight(in geometry: GeometryProxy) -> CGFloat {
|
|
max(0, (geometry.size.height - maxContentHeight) / 2)
|
|
}
|
|
}
